Advanced Stroke Life Support (ASLS)

Advanced Stroke Life Support (ASLS) from the American Heart Association is designed to help individuals in a prehospital or in-hospital setting assess and manage stroke emergencies.

The course is taught in a hybrid format with an online, self-directed and adaptive learning path followed by an in-person skills testing session with our ASLS Instructor.

ASLS is appropriate for healthcare professionals like stroke coordinators, nurses, EMS and paramedics, physicians, physician assistants, and respiratory therapists. It meets the education requirements for Stroke Center Certification.

Course options:

  1. Prehospital Provider
    • Highlights the principles of prehospital stroke management that make up the current standard or care, such as determining when to call
    • A stroke alert and quickly transport the patient to the nearest appropriate facility
    • Explains how to communicate the patient’s symptoms, time of onset, and neurologic exam clearly and succinctly with hospital personnel

  2. In-Hospital Provider:
    • Focuses on the importance of an organized approach to treating stroke patients for improved outcomes
    • Discusses the etiologic evaluation and secondary stroke prevention for stroke patients.
    • Describes the management of goals for acute ischemic stroke, intracerebral hemorrhage, and subarachnoid hemorrhage
    • Outlines post-acute care management including supportive medical care, rehabilitation and discharge planning for stroke patients

  3. Prehospital & In-Hospital Provider
    • Combines all of the components of the Prehospital and In-Hospital courses, and is best suited for healthcare providers who work in both environments.
